MICHELAGO ANGLICAN MISSION DISTRICT.

In 1913 and 1914 the parish of Cooma shed all its country centres. Two mission districts were formed, Michelago and Nimmitabel. Nimmitabel had a very brief existence and early in 1916 was re-attached to Cooma. Numeralla and Umeralla were attached to Michelago in 1916. Subsequently Nimmitabel was worked from Michelago. This was an absurd and impossible solution of a difficult problem and in a few years Michelago handed Nimmitabel back to Cooma. In the meantime the Michelago district proper, struggled on under impossible working and financial conditions and it was not until 1936, after it had cost the diocese between £3,ooo and £4,000 in maintenance grants that the experiment was brought to an end. Its centres were redistributed between the parishes, of Cooma, Queanbeyan and Bungendore.

The Churches in those centres will be found described under the heading of the parishes in which they are now included. This brief mention is included here in order to record the clergymen who ministered in the district during its separate existence.
